Solubility of N-tert-butylformamide
N-tert-butylformamide, with the chemical formula C5H11NO, exhibits unique solubility properties that make it significant in various chemical applications. This compound is known for its high solubility in polar solvents, which can be attributed to the presence of both amide and alkyl functional groups.
